CHRISTIAN SCIENCE CHURCHES.

“Life” was the subject of tho Les.-on-Sermon in all Churches of Christ, Scientist, on Sunday. The Golden Text was Psalms 42: 8; “Tho Lord will command His loving kindness in the daytime, and in tho night His song shall be with me, and inv prayer unto the God of ray life.” Among the citations which comprised the Lesson-Sermon were tho following from the Bible: “Verily, . verily, I say unto you, Ho that hcarelh my word, and bclicvef.h on Him that sent me, hath everlasting life, and shall not come into condemnation; but is passed from death unto life.” (John 5: 24.) Also the following passages from the Christian Science textbook. “Science and Health with Key to the Scrip;tires.” by Mary Baker Eddy: “God is divine Life, and life is no more confined to the forms which reflect it than substance is in its shadow. If life were in mortal man or material things, it would bo subject to their limitations and would end in death. Life is Alind, the creator reflected in His creations.” (p. 331.)
